Rostechnadzor finds faults with region’s getting ready for upcoming heating season

The Interregional Territorial Technological and Environmental Safety Department of Rostechnadzor (the state environmental watchdog) in Ural Federal District reports their inspections revealed a number of violations in terms of Sverdlovsk Region authorities getting ready for the heating season 2007/2008.

For one, Uktus Company never got a license entitling it to handle the explosion-prone productive facilities; Polevskoye and Sverdlovsk Utilities Systems (both of which are based in Polevskoy) haven’t got enough trained and certificated employees; the towns of Degtyarsk, Zarechniy, and Kamyshlov don’t seem to have a budget for repairing the heating equipment.

Nizhniy Tagil-based Energotekhnik is not getting ready for the upcoming heating season at all since the company had to make a lot of people redundant due to debts.

The town of Kamyshlov only provided enough money to repair and replace the boiling equipment in eight out of forty-four planned instances.
